I agree with the presence of this issue. I'm also not 100% sure about the boundary between theme variables and component props. I do have an intuition and proposal for starters.

First, it is important to note that:

  1. Stardust props APIs are:
    1. Attempting to describe preexisting UI concepts that have emerged over time.
    2. Proposing a standardized language for these concepts.
    3. Proposing that all component libraries and themes support these concepts.
  2. Theme variables are:
    1. Currently loosely defined
    2. Expected to be extensible to suit your company and/or teams' needs

This means that when we publish a component API we are stating that it is a solid UI concept and something that most of the UI community has already shown adoption for. The props API is codifying canonical UI. We're doing this from a descriptivist point of view, not prescribing ideas.

This would make a possible definition something like, whatever is common in the UI community worldwide belongs to props and whatever is rare or unique belongs to variables.

This makes the decision of props vs variable a bit involved since we'll need to do our research and make informed decisions. I propose we do that slow research based work in the /specifications repo and we keep moving forward as quickly and best as we can here in the /react repo.

As our specifications become more solidified, we can iterate the react repo to conform. Just as other frameworks and teams would do.


In the case of hexagonal, we can relatively safely say that this is not a common practice in UI and therefore will not be supported as a first class prop today. Other props and ideas might be harder to decide on but research and conversation can sort through those.
